I am currently riding a 143 Never summer pandora and want to get a 2012 version of the Infinity instead. It is all mountain compared to the park pandora. I have progressed a bit since getting my board 2 seasons ago and want something that can handle higher speeds down groomers and blacks.

My stats are :

Female, 5’3 , 130-140lbs and a size 4.5 boot.

I was thinking I should get the 147 but there is a used version of the 145 for cheaper I could get instead (cheaper). Any suggestions? Are there any other high quality boards I should consider too? Or should I not even get a new board since mine has only been ridden for 2 seasons?

If you’re finding that the Pandora is holding you pack then the firmer flex and improved dampening of the Infinity might help you to progress and take trails with a bit more speed, but the boards aren’t worlds apart. As far as the size goes, you could happily ride the 147 or the 149… I’d probably advise against purchasing the 45, it would be fine for your height but possibly a little soft for your weight. Unless you plan to order it on the internet your best option is to give the boards a try first.
